Jim Buffington was an avid bowler, served his country in the Air Force, served his country again as a civil servant, loved his grandkids (5), loved Florida, loved working the camera, loved any new technical gadget, and loved to laugh. He was a widower, grandfather, husband, father, brother, son, uncle and cousin and is missed by his family. His late wife, Gloria, was a cancer survivor, only to succumb to the effects of treatment two years preceding Jim's passing. Jim and Gloria fostered many a child in Indiana and Florida. And, were parents to a special needs child of their own, whom preceded them in death in 1982, Robert Buffington. Robert was a child born with Cerebral Palsey and Severe Mental Retardation and passed away at the age of 12 due to complications of Pneumonia and his disabilities. But, it was Robbie's disabilities that prompted Gloria to work with the Cerebral Palsey Center of Northwest Indiana and for Jim and Gloria to relocate to Florida to be closer to Robbie's group home. Like many others, my dad died too soon. He had only been retired for a few years, when God had other plans in mind for him. This brief tribute to him is submited in his memory.
